Añadir al carritoPaperback. Condición: New. Print on Demand. This book, the result of a collaboration between leading academic institutions, is a comprehensive guide to the flora of Colorado. Detailing hundreds of plant species inhabiting the region, the book meticulously documents the plant life from the lowest foothills to the alpine terrain. The authors embarked on research expeditions and painstakingly compiled descriptions, including over a hundred species identified and recorded in Colorado for the very first time. The book includes thorough examinations of newly characterized species such as the rare Astragalus kentrophyta, and provides updated records for many others. Divided into various chapters based on taxonomic classification, the book provides detailed descriptions of each plant. These descriptions encompass the habitats and regions where the species are most likely to be found, their physical characteristics, and the elevations at which they can be observed. The book's significance lies in its extensive documentation of Colorado's rich plant life and its role in furthering our understanding of the region's natural history.
